Abstract
Background:
Phase angle (PhA), a parameter derived from bioelectrical impedance analysis, is associated with lean mass and muscle mass. Bariatric surgery can result in significant changes in body composition. The objective of this meta-analysis was to determine the impact of bariatric surgery on PhA.
Methods:
A systematic review and meta-analysis were conducted following Preferred Reporting Items for Systematic Reviews and Meta-Analyses (PRISMA) guidelines, including studies up to January 2025 from five databases. Eligible studies assessed PhA alterations before and after bariatric surgery.
Results:
Thirteen studies with a total of 825 patients were included. Significant PhA reduction was observed following bariatric surgery (weighted mean difference: −0.922; 95% confidence interval [CI]: −1.063, −0.781;
Conclusions:
This meta-analysis offers evidence regarding the impact of bariatric surgery on bioimpedance parameters, including PhA, in individuals with obesity.
